Description:


The king is dead... Finally! Through a skillful combination of live-action intrigue and strategic use of resources, you might become the next ruler of the land. Long Live the King is a live-action strategy game for 5 or more players.

Long Live the King is a dynamic game that marries the diabolical treachery and scheming of the best strategic board and card games with the pomp and circumstance of the most elaborate live-action games. In the role of an ailing king, the gamemaster participates in the roleplaying while moderating the rules.

Up to seven other major players, including a young queen, a haughty archbishop and a wily ambassador, vie to place themselves in positions to rule the kingdom when the king finally keels over. Dozens of minor roles allow the game to be as large and elaborate as you desire. Or just keep it small... and cut-throat.

Long Live the King (LLK) is a strategic roleplaying game. Or maybe it's a live-action strategy game. Call it either one. It's a strategy game with cards, but instead of sitting at a table in the tradition of typical games, you actually walk around and act the role of a character in the court of the dying king. The goal is to have fun in your role, but also to become the new ruler of the kingdom (you don't really want the king to live very long!).

Game Contents - The Long Live the King game box includes a 32-page rulebook, character portfolios for the seven major characters, coins of the realm, and 200 cards divided into six different types (Mobilization Cards, Rebellion Cards, Decision Cards, Health Cards, Status Cards, and Intrigue Cards) to cover many aspects of strategic play.
